#774f25 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#774f25 is composed of 46.7% red, 31%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.6% magenta, 68.9%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 30.7 degrees, a saturation of 52.6% and a lightness of 30.6%. #774f25 color hex could be obtained by blending #ee9e4a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#774f25 color description : Dark moderate orange.
#774f25 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#774f25 has RGB values of R:119, G:79,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.69,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7819045.
